What is the correct code assigned for a patient with urethrotrigonitis?

A) N30.3
B) N30.30
C) N30.31
D) N30.9

Urethrotrigonitis

An inflammation of the urethra and the trigone area of the bladder, often causing urinary discomfort.

Final Answer :
B
Explanation :
N30.30 is the correct ICD-10 code for urethrotrigonitis, as it specifies the condition without further detail regarding the presence of hematuria.
